Understanding the Metric and Imperial Systems



Before diving into the conversion, it's vital to understand the systems involved. We're dealing with two primary systems: the metric system (using kilograms) and the imperial system (using pounds).

Metric System: This system, based on powers of 10, is globally prevalent and uses units like kilograms (kg), grams (g), and tonnes (t). Its consistency simplifies calculations.

Imperial System: Predominantly used in the United States and a few other countries, this system utilizes units like pounds (lb), ounces (oz), and tons (tn). Its lack of consistent relationships between units can make conversions more complex.

The conversion between kilograms and pounds isn't a simple whole number; it involves a decimal value, which can lead to rounding issues and potential inaccuracies if not handled carefully.

The Conversion Factor: The Key to Success



The core of any unit conversion lies in the conversion factor. This factor represents the ratio between the two units. For kilograms and pounds, the conversion factor is approximately 2.20462. This means that 1 kilogram is equal to 2.20462 pounds.

This factor is derived from the international standard definitions of the kilogram and the pound. While variations in precise definitions exist historically, the modern accepted value provides the most accurate conversion.

Step-by-Step Conversion: From Kilograms to Pounds



Now, let's convert 56 kilograms to pounds using the conversion factor:

Step 1: Identify the conversion factor: As established above, the conversion factor is 2.20462 pounds per kilogram (lb/kg).

Step 2: Set up the equation: We'll multiply the number of kilograms by the conversion factor:

56 kg 2.20462 lb/kg

Step 3: Perform the calculation:

56 2.20462 = 123.45952 lb

Step 4: Rounding the result: Depending on the required level of precision, we can round the answer. For most practical purposes, rounding to one or two decimal places is sufficient. Rounding to two decimal places, we get:

123.46 pounds

Therefore, 56 kilograms is approximately equal to 123.46 pounds.

Addressing Common Challenges and Errors



One common mistake is using an inaccurate conversion factor. Using an approximated factor like 2.2 might introduce significant errors, especially when dealing with larger quantities. Always strive to use the most precise conversion factor available for accurate results.

Another challenge arises when dealing with significant figures. The number of significant figures in your final answer should reflect the precision of your initial measurements and the conversion factor. If your initial measurement of 56 kg has only two significant figures, your final answer should also be rounded to two significant figures (120 lbs in this case). However, retaining an extra digit for accuracy is generally preferred unless specified otherwise.

FAQs



1. Can I use an online converter instead of doing the calculation manually? Yes, many reliable online converters are available that will perform the kilogram-to-pound conversion accurately. However, understanding the underlying process is valuable for independent problem-solving.

2. What if I need to convert pounds to kilograms? Simply reverse the process. Divide the weight in pounds by the conversion factor (2.20462) to obtain the weight in kilograms.

3. How accurate is the conversion factor 2.20462? It’s a highly accurate approximation based on the internationally accepted definitions of the kilogram and the pound. However, more decimal places can provide even greater accuracy if needed.

4. Why are there different conversion factors sometimes listed online? Minor variations can arise from using different definitions or rounding the conversion factor. Always aim for the most precise factor available.

5. What about converting other units of weight (ounces, grams, etc.)? Similar conversion factors exist for other weight units. Consult a conversion table or use an online converter for these situations. The underlying principle of using a multiplication factor remains the same.
